NADA lists that combo at $4025 in "Clean Retail" condition. $2,000 for a trade-in value.
However, without any maintenance records, the ONLY place I'd drive that to after buying it would be a Saab mechanic to have the timing belt, tensioner, pulleys and water pump changed. Figure on a $1,500 bill for the trouble.
I'm on my second V6 9-5, and both of them received new timing belts very soon after my purchase. The first one had no records at 87k, the second one had only a record of the Saab 60k complementary belt, and no ancillaries. At 178k, it is due for its THIRD belt (60k, 120k & 180k...).
If it is a really nice car, and you have a good Saab mechanic you know and can take it to, I'd go in with that information and bid them $2,000 for the car.
